Bug 19754: Move template JavaScript to the footer: Acquisitions, part 2
This patch modifies some staff client acquisitions templates so that
JavaScript is included in the footer instead of the header.
To test, apply the patch and test the JavaScript-driven features of the
modified templates: All button controls, DataTables functionality, tabs,
etc.
- Acquisitions -> Invoices
- Datepickers
- Search for invoices
- Datatable
- Acquisitions -> Late orders
- Datepickers, datatables, selection controls (when searching by
vendor)
- Acquisitions -> Vendor -> Basket -> Add to basket -> From an existing
record -> Search
- Datatables, View MARC modal
- Acquisitions -> Vendor -> Basket -> Add to basket -> From a new
(empty) record
- Form validation, inactive fund control, add users to notify on
receiving.
- Acquisitions -> Vendor -> Basket -> Add to basket -> From a
subscription -> Search
- Datatables, show only renewed, show/hide search form
- Acquisitions -> Vendor -> Basket -> Add to basket -> From a suggestion
- Datatables, "Show" controls
- Acquisitions
- "Ordered" link in table of funds
- Datatables
- Acquisitions -> Vendor -> Receive shipment -> Invoice -> Receive
- Datepickers, item add form plugins (test with AcqCreateItem set to
'receiving an order.'
